flydubai to launch Dhaka services

UAE-based low-cost carrier, flydubai, has announced that it will launch flights to the Bangladeshi capital, Dhaka, on 14 February 2011. The launch of the services will follow shortly after the airline’s entry into the Bangladeshi market, with flights to Chittagong starting on 17 January. Dhaka will be served four times a week from Dubai International Airport’s Terminal 2, using flydubai’s new Boeing 737-800 aircraft. A one-way fare to Dhaka from Dubai will cost from AED460 (INR5, 678), including one piece of hand luggage weighing up to 7kg plus one small laptop bag or hand bag. Flights from Dhaka to Dubai start from US$200 (INR9,068). The city becomes the airline’s second destination in Bangladesh and its 32nd internationally. Ghaith Al Ghaith, CEO, flydubai, said; “There is a large Bangladeshi population living and working in the UAE, and I’m confident that the addition of flydubai’s flights to the capital will be popular with this community, as it will provide opportunities for them to travel home more often.”
